Determine Your Budget
A local move costs $117 per hour on average. Based on this, a local two-bedroom move costs around $4,210 in total. Your actual cost will depend on your home size, the season, move distance, and any additional tasks you need your movers to handle.
Consider getting quotes from at least three movers in your area to make an educated choice. Written estimates are crucial in this process. They should contain a comprehensive breakdown of the total cost, including the hourly rate or flat fee. Keep your mover's estimate and compare it to the final cost to ensure fair pricing.

Ensure Proper Licensing
Moving companies in Clarkstown must follow different licensing requirements depending on their service area. If you are only moving intrastate, verify that your mover holds a New York Department of Transportation license.
The requirements change if you're moving to or from another state. In this case, choose a moving company licensed with the Federal Motor Carrier Safety Administration (FMCSA). The team should also have active United States Department of Transportation (USDOT) and Motor Carrier (MC) numbers. You can find a company's registration status on the FMCSA’s mover registration search tool.

Types of Moving Services
A full-service mover will include these services for basic moves:
- Basic wrapping materials for furniture protection
- Loading and unloading
- Released liability coverage for loss or damage
Tell your moving company about the other services you require as you go through the quote process. Services that can contribute to higher pricing include:
- Crating for art or antiques
- Extra flights of stairs
- Long carries
- Packing
- Piano moving
- Storage
- Unpacking
- Vehicle shipping

Schedule an Early Move
Clarkstown traffic during rush hour is notoriously congested. Navigating gridlock with a moving truck is even more difficult than with a personal-use vehicle. Movers stuck in traffic will typically lead to higher costs if they charge by the hour. We suggest planning before morning rush hour, which guarantees the movers avoid the traffic and complete the move before evening.
Avoid Busy Season
The busiest moving period, which falls between May and September, coincides with the summer heat in Clarkstown. This can slow or negatively impact your move. By planning your move at least eight weeks in advance, you should be able to secure the moving company you want. However, be prepared for the possibility that the hot weather could pose difficulties for your movers.
Pack in Advance
Start packing around six weeks before your move so you won't have to rush at the last minute. You can pack a few boxes each day to make the process more manageable. Most moving companies won't handle items that haven't been packed by your scheduled moving time.
How Much do Movers Cost in Clarkstown, NY
Movers in Clarkstown cost $2,630 on average for moves less than 250 miles. It can cost up to $7,068 to move a larger 4 bedroom house the same distance. See the chart below for more moving estimates, and contact a moving company for a more accurate quote specific to your situation.
Distance | Studio-1 Bedroom | 2-3 Bedroom | 4+ Bedroom |
---|---|---|---|
Less than 250 miles | $2,630 | $3,058 | $7,068 |
250-999 miles | $3,243 | $3,679 | $10,553 |
1,000-2,499 miles | $3,279 | $4,227 | $10,877 |
2,500+ miles | $3,187 | $5,292 | $13,011 |
